Onboarding: Tracing at Quillbrook. Every request entering the Lanternfall gateway carries a trace header that must propagate through all downstream services; reviewers should reject any PR that drops or rewrites it. The trace collector runs under a dedicated service account. If that account is ever locked, recovery is done via the break-glass console, which requires the on-call lead to enter the passphrase that follows.

unlock words, fawig-bagef: olidor-holir-istox-holath-tamys-quenion-giliel

Action item (from the Givewell-ish receipt outage — sorry, the Heartvale receipt outage):

The donation-receipt mailer silently dropped about 600 receipts when the template renderer hit an unescaped character in a donor note. Donors who gave that weekend may call asking for tax receipts — you can trigger a manual resend from the admin console, one donor at a time, no engineering ticket needed. Please log each resend so we can reconcile at month end. Step-by-step resend instructions with screenshots are posted on the internal page below.

operations page: https://harbor.zarqelsoft.local/settings

# Legacy Price Adjustment — Managers Only

Effective Q3: legacy Quillstone contracts move to current list pricing. Average uplift 9%. Grandfathered caps end for pre-2020 signings. Sales leads notify top-20 accounts personally; rest via standard letter. Retention discretion: up to 4%, no approvals needed below that. Escalate churn risks to Dana in Commercial. Context for the timing is below.

confidential, yahag-bahap: Drumirox Partners is in early talks to buy Jorwynix Systems for about $201.4 million. The Istir launch date is August 28, and nothing goes to the press before then. Legal wants the Norwynox Foods term sheet redrafted before April 4.

## Calendar conflict: duplicate event collisions

If your plugin writes to Meridia Calendar while SyncLoom is mid-pull, you'll sometimes get mirrored duplicates that fight over the same slot. Don't delete either copy yourself — SyncLoom's reconciler picks a winner on the next pass, usually within a minute. If it keeps flapping, check that your plugin honors the conflict window. The reconciler's active configuration is as follows.

settings of hawif-haweg:
[casax]
team = zordor
access_code = ac_120661
owner = julath.joreth
host = casax.nelvrolabs.local
port = 9000
peer = lamix.orvexnet.local
salt = 8ebf1d72
pin = 4107